This week’s agri events: 15 to 19 May 2023

The 55th edition of the Nampo Harvest Day in the Free State takes centrestage this week. If you're in the Bothaville area, pop in at Food for Mzansi's stalls and join us for some in-depth conversations with Land Bank

Hey, farmers! It is a big week in agriculture. All agricultural roads lead to this year’s Nampo Harvest Day. But as always, remember to set your reminder for this week’s Gather To Grow Twitter session brought to you by Food For Mzansi.

On Tuesday, high school learners are invited to Food For Mzansi’s tent at Nampo to discover careers in agriculture, while farmers and agri role players are invited to discussions with Land Bank. This will take place from Tuesday, 16 May to Friday, 19 May.

On Wednesday, there is a livestock auction in KwaZulu-Natal, while Thursday offers an agricultural ministerial conference. Friday ends with a livestock information day, and a reminder to attend a cannabis industry day in Johannesburg.

And we will close off the week with fun activities! First up is a Farmers Information Day in Vryheid, Northern KwaZulu-Natal. This will be followed by a Cheeba Africa Industry Day on Saturday.

Tuesday, 16 May

Discover careers in agriculture at Nampo

All agricultural roads lead to the 55th Nampo Harvest Day in the Free State. From 16-19 May, Food For Mzansi will have two tents at the event. On Tuesday, learners can explore their dream career in agriculture, with 15-minute talks on various topics scheduled every hour. The programme will kick off at 09:00 every morning until Friday, featuring Peritum Agri Institute in Bloemfontein.

Nampo: Thought-provoking talks with Land Bank

Food For Mzansi, in partnership with Land Bank, invites friends of the agriculture sector to participate in a series of thought-provoking lunchtime conversations at Nampo Week in the Free State.

The free midday talks, which include a light lunch, aim to provide valuable insights and information on various aspects of agricultural finance and the bank’s future. The sessions will take place at the Food For Mzansi tent, located at gate 2 of Nampo Park in Bothaville, Free State.

Wednesday, 17 May

Livestock auction in KZN

The Cooper farm in Newcastle, KwaZulu-Natal is back with its monthly auction, which takes place every third Wednesday of the month. This serves as a good opportunity for farmers to also network with each other and potential markets.

Time: 11:00

Venue: Cooper auction premises

Thursday, 18 May

ASARECA Agricultural Ministerial Conference

The Association for Strengthening Agricultural Research in East and Central Africa (ASARECA), in collaboration with the Ministry of Agriculture Animal Industry and Fisheries (MAAIF), is organising the ASARECA Agriculture Ministerial Conference.

Fourteen agricultural ministers are expected in Uganda ahead of the 2023 Agricultural Ministerial Conference.

Friday, 19 May

KZN hosts livestock information day

The KwaZulu-Natal Department of Agriculture and rural development is hosting a livestock farmers’ information day. This is said to be an excellent opportunity for farmers to connect with industry experts and explore the latest on livestock farming.

Venue: Mvuzini Ward 17 Community Hall, Vryheid Abaqulusi Municipality

Cannabis industry day

Get ready for an informative day on all things cannabis. Hosted by the Cheeba Cannabis Academy, the industry day in Johannesburg is about connecting with like-minded people in the industry who really want to explore the cannabis industry. Attendees are encouraged to come with an open mind and spirit, share knowledge, make new friends and have a good time. The event takes place on Saturday, 20 May
